Beanie Feldstein Reacts to 'Booksmart' Being Called the Female Version of 'Superbad'
Beanie Feldstein speaks on stage during the We Are All Leading Ladies panel held during the 2019 Glamour Women of the Year Summit on Sunday (November 10) at Alice Tully Hall in New York City.
The 26-year-old actress was joined at the panel by Pose‘s MJ Rodriguez and GLOW‘s Britney Young.
During the panel, which touched on diversity and inclusivity in the entertainment industry, Beanie responded to how her movie Booksmart was considered the “female version” of the movie Superbad, which actually starred her brother Jonah Hill.
“Why do we have to be a girl version of a boy movie? Why does Bridesmaids have to be the girl Hangover?” Beanie said. “Why is it movies and then girl movies? Books and chick-lit. It’s so old, and I’m over it. That narrative was belittling.”
